Vivek Goyal wrote:
...
> +
> +ssize_t elv_slice_idle_store(struct request_queue *q, const char *name,
> + size_t count)
> +{
> + struct elv_fq_data *efqd;
> + unsigned int data;
> + unsigned long flags;
> +
> + char *p = (char *)name;
> +
> + data = simple_strtoul(p, &p, 10);
> +
> + if (data < 0)
Hi Vivek,
data can never be less than zero. Same problems also exist for other sysfs entry.
Signed-off-by: Gui Jianfeng <guijianfeng@cn.fujitsu.com>
---
block/elevator-fq.c | 40 +++++++++++++---------------------------
block/elevator-fq.h | 6 +++---
2 files changed, 16 insertions(+), 30 deletions(-)
